Transaction 7907eaacec0a736f02b75fc8f95f0aed1966dfa608f48d41a0a04d35f1cbfa76

block
3c423398e88cba993ea56720c439abacc8b567c8d9487f8bb67ded8a359f42c6

1 Input

2 Outputs